Sound Healing Under the Stars: Unique Session at Church Ruins Near Debrecen
A unique sound healing experience awaits visitors this Thursday, August 7, at the historic Zelemér church ruins near Debrecen. The event, titled “Star Bath – Sound Bath with Sound Panels and Sound Bowls,” invites participants to relax under the open sky and connect with nature through the harmonising power of sound.
The session features the handpan, a hand-played percussion instrument inspired by singing bowls. Known for its curved, disc-like shape and ethereal tones, the handpan is celebrated for its ability to promote inner peace, emotional balance, and spiritual connection.
Participants will lie in the grass and immerse themselves in the soothing vibrations of sound bowls and handpans, designed to help initiate self-healing and purification processes. The event promises a tranquil evening of reflection and relaxation in the embrace of nature.
